The lxqt-wayland-session package contains the wayland based session manager for LXQt.
Development versions of BLFS may not build or run some packages properly if LFS or dependencies have been updated since the most recent stable versions of the books.
Download (HTTP): https://github.com/lxqt/lxqt-wayland-session/releases/download/0.4.1/lxqt-wayland-session-0.4.1.tar.xz
Download MD5 sum: 677cb8d34f2c2b7e16d5c7c62e0cea37
Download size: 360 KB
Estimated disk space required: 2.1 MB
Estimated build time: less than 0.1 SBU
lxqt-session-2.4.0, layer-shell-qt-6.6.5 for lxqt, and qtxdg-tools-4.4.0
Install lxqt-wayland-session by running the following commands:
mkdir build &&
cd build &&
cmake -D CMAKE_INSTALL_PREFIX=/usr \
-D CMAKE_BUILD_TYPE=Release \
.. &&
make
This package does not come with a test suite.
Now, as the root user:
make install
Window Managers other than openbox-3.6.1 may be used, e.g. Xfwm4-4.20.0. Please note that IceWM-4.0.0 is not a
good substitute. Fluxbox does
work, although in this context (with lxqt-config-2.4.0), openbox-3.6.1 is
better. The configuration file /usr/share/lxqt/windowmanagers.conf comes with
many examples of Window Managers and the ones which are installed
will appear in a drop down list of lxqt-config-session. For the ones
not included in /usr/share/lxqt/windowmanagers.conf, you can use
lxqt-config-session's
"search" button, e.g. for Fluxbox-1.3.7, navigating through the
file system until you can choose fluxbox.